Optus leveraged their partnership with Stone & Chalk to scout, vet and procure emerging tech startups and scaleups for their 5G Innovation Hub at 11 York Street, Sydney.

Background

The Optus 5G Innovation Hub is entirely powered by 5G as an enabler of emerging tech providing a space for startups to access, co-create and build or test tech-based products and technologies.

Implementation

Stone & Chalk sourced and recommended startups and scaleups that are customer ready (MPV or PoC) to go to market that would benefit from the amazing speed and bandwidth that 5G has to support and enable their business and product.

The selected finalists gained access to the 5G space and technology tools, infrastructure and resources as well as:

  • 5G specialised knowledge from SMEs and industry experts
  • access to key decision makers and mentors within Optus
  • access to Optus customers, capital, talent and 5G tech
  • opportunities for referrals to Optus VCs and partners.

Outcomes

  • 42 potential candidates
  • 39 vetting interviews
  • 15 prospective startups delivered to Optus

This partnership highlights how large corporations like Optus can tap into the startup ecosystem to drive innovation.
